Despite the fact that this is an open-world fantasy game in the vein of the Elder Scrolls series, it's not a role-playing game; rather, it's a frenetic sword-and-sorcery action game. Thus, leveling up and rolling invisible dice take a back seat to using quick reflexes and clobbering the ever-loving snot out of anything unfortunate enough to get caught in your way.

FIGHTER

Equipped with sword and shield, fighters are good at close-range combat. Their powerful bodies are also weapons.

001edy6.jpg

002fgmk.jpg

0037efq.jpg

 

 

 

STRIDER

Striders move with acrobatic speed and agility. They're skilled at long range attacks using their bow.

004ncpt.jpg005ycvn.jpg

0094cnv.jpg

 

 

MAGE

Mages use their mysterious powers to call upon magic to face off against demons. Depending on the situation, you'll need to consider such things as casting time and elemental.
